How much do electricians cost in Perth?

Electricians in Perth typically charge between £40 and £60 per hour, depending on the complexity of the job. Below is a comparison table of common electrical jobs and their costs:

Job typeTypical cost in PerthTime
Full house rewiring£3,000–£5,0005–10 days
Fuse board replacement£400–£6001 day
Installing outdoor lighting£150–£3002–4 hours
Electrical safety inspection£100–£1501–2 hours

What to look for in a electrician

Choosing the right electrician is crucial for ensuring quality work.

  • Qualifications: Look for certifications such as NVQ Level 3 or City & Guilds 2391.
  • Insurance: Ensure they have public liability insurance of at least £1 million.
  • Reviews: Check online reviews and ask for references from past clients.
  • Local knowledge: Familiarity with dealing with Perth’s sandstone buildings and addressing coastal salt damage is beneficial.

Frequently Asked Questions

How much does an electrician cost in Perth?
Electricians in Perth generally charge between £40 and £60 per hour. Costs can vary depending on the job's complexity and duration.
Do I need planning permission for outdoor lighting in Perth?
Typically, planning permission isn't required for outdoor lighting in Perth. However, if you live in a listed building or conservation area, it's best to check with the local council.
What qualifications should an electrician in Perth have?
Electricians in Perth should ideally hold qualifications such as NVQ Level 3 or City & Guilds. These ensure they are trained to UK standards.
How long does a full house rewiring take in Perth?
A full house rewiring in Perth can take between 5 to 10 days. The exact duration depends on the property's size and complexity.
Are electricians in Perth certified by NICEIC?
Many electricians in Perth are certified by NICEIC, which ensures they meet industry standards and can safely conduct electrical work.
